Over the past 30 years, there have been 35 property sales recorded in the PO33 2LG postcode area. The highest sale price reached £300,000, while the most recent sale was a property sold in December 2024 for £300,000.
The estimated average property value in PO33 2LG currently stands at £164,491, which is approximately 36.1% lower than the city average - making it a relatively affordable option for buyers.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£1,452.
Property prices in PO33 2LG have fallen by 2.4% over the past year , with a total increase of 20.3%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 40.6%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is flat, making up around 80% of transactions , followed by terraced and other.
Housing in PO33 2LG is mixed, with 50% of homes being rented, indicating a diverse residential makeup.
